#9f9068 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9f9068 is composed of 62.4% red, 56.5%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.4% magenta, 34.6%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 43.6 degrees, a saturation of 22.3% and a lightness of 51.6%. #9f9068 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#3f2100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#9f9068 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9f9068 has RGB values of R:159, G:144,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.35,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10457192.
